Reketiškė
Reketiškė is a village in Mielagėnų sen., Ignalina District Municipality, Utena County. Reketiškė is situated nearby to the village Ramutiškė, as well as near Kandrotiškė I.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Mielagėnai
Town
Photo: Juste,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Mielagėnai is a town in Ignalina district municipality, in Utena County, southern Lithuania. According to the 2011 census, the town has a population of 236 people. The town is home to a neoclassical brick church of John the Baptist completed in 1790. Mielagėnai is situated 4½ km southeast of Reketiškė.
